Abstract: The 21st century imposes a fast pace to humanity so that everyone tries to find effective means and methods of adaptation and cohabitation. Even the most banal daily needs occupy a large part of our free time, which in current conditions is limited to the maximum. The clothes dryer is a relatively new product for local consumers, which gives them comfort, low time, quality, efficiency and diversity. In order to determine the quality and assortment of clothes dryer products from the AEG, Electrolux, Candy, Bosch and Samsung brands, sold ed in the ELECTROPLUS store were analyzed. The research was focused on the analysis of quality characteristics such as: drying quality, during capacity, energy efficiency class and costs, as well as noise quality indices, dimensions, and weight. Were identified the customers` preferences and was observed a particular interest in this product, the market demand being increasing. After the organoleptic analysis it was founded that the products correspond to the marketing requirements and parameters indicated in the technical documentation. JEL: L15
